- Addition of a pressure switch to the Smittybuilt 2781 air compressor allowing for automatic startup and shutoff within a closed system.
Parts list:
- 70-100psi pressure switch
- 1 x double male 1/4” NPT adapter
- 1 x double female 1/4” NPT adapter
- 1 x 1/4” NPT T-fitting - male to double female
- 1 x 1/8” to 1/4” NPT adapter
- 2 x 10” 22 gauge wire
- 2 x solder connectors
- shrink tubing: 3/16”, 1/4”, and 3/8”
- 1/4” expandable braided wire loom
- Teflon tape
- red thread sealer

Quick question for u? I added a pressure switch and it seems to work! however the compressor comes back on every 30 seconds or so for maybe 1 second. Is this normal? Or am I losing pressure somewhere? I thought once it reached the desired psi and was not in use it would stay off until I turned it on
Definitely from a pressure loss. Mine seems to do the same. It did when not hard-wired to the vehicle as well (with the pressure switch). Doesn’t bother me much as I usually have it off at the compressor unless I’m using it. Can’t help you much more than that unfortunately. 🤷🏼♂️
